In the absence of Wayne Rooney and Robin van Persie, Welbz has flourished like an otter in a well stocked fishing lake, scoring six times in his last 11 appearances.
With Wazza and RVP still sidelined, the in-form England man is quids-in to lead the United line against his former club once more.
And having notched in three of his last four in front of the Old Trafford crowd, there isn’t a more well-equipped candidate in the home ranks to draw first blood.
Sunderland’s resurgence has been there for all to see, as the Black Cats have lost just once in 10 matches, which included their first-leg 2-1 triumph at the Stadium of Light.
Despite rumours of a rift, Sunderland’s £12m striker, Fletcher, should make the starting line-up after making do with the bench against Southampton.
The Scot looked very sharp in the first leg, although he didn’t find the net, Fletch proved his big-match scoring mentality earlier in the season, when he registered the first goal of the Tyne-and-Wear derby.
